The Self - Esteem Locus Of Control And Academic Performance Of Students Of Kelameno Special High School

The aim of the present study was to investigate the nature and intra - relationship among the variables of self-esteem, locus of control and academicrnperformance of students of Kelameno Special High School .rnData was collected through questionnaire and psychological inventories ofrnRosenberg Self - Esteem Scale (RSES) and Children's Nowicki StricklandrnInternal - External Scale of Locus of Control (CNSIES) from 176 (88male 88rnfemale) participants out of a total population of 352 students.rnThe participants were selected firstly by applying quota method to bring aboutrnequivalent representation of each gender type and secondly by usingrnproportional stratified random sampling technique to provide equivalentrnchance for each grade level depending on their ratio in the total studentrnpopulation. A table of random number was utilized in the process of selectingrnthe participants of the study. The questionnaire and psychological inventoriesrnpackage was administered to the participants in group and in face - to - facernsession.rnThe collected data was analyzed by using SPSS version 15. O. Descriptivernstatistics, correlation, and t -test were the specific techniques employed.rnAs a major outcome of the study, the following findings were obtained:rnThe nature of self - esteem of students of Kelameno Special High School wasrnfound to be substantial at a mean score of 21.72 out of a ceiling score of 30rnand a standard deviation of 3.21. The locus of control of the students of Kelameno Special High School was found to be moderately internally orientedrnat a mean score of 12.02 and standard deviation of 5.72. The academicrnperformance of the students of Kelameno Special High School was found to bernhigher at a mean score of 89.11 and standard deviation of 4.34. The gender disparity in the score of self - esteem and locus of control of students of Kelameno Special High School was found to be statistically not significant;rnwhereas it was statistically significant in academic performance. There was arnsignificant but negative relationship between self - esteem and locus of controlrnbeing scored from external orientation of students of Kelameno Special High School. There was a high, positive and significant relationship between self - esteem and academic performance scores of students of Kelameno Special High School.rnConsequently) based on the findings of the study recommendations were forwarded.
